Integrated Cross-Border Law Enforcement Operations Expansion Act

[Congressional Bills 119th Congress] [From the U.S. Government Publishing Office] [H.R. 5518 Introduced in House (IH)] <DOC> 119th CONGRESS 1st Session H. R. 5518 To direct the Secretary of Homeland Security to negotiate an agreement with the Government of Canada for integrated cross-border aerial, land, and maritime law enforcement operations, and for other purposes. _______________________________________________________________________ IN THE HO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VES September 19, 2025 Mr. Langworthy (for himself, Mr. Alford, Mr. Weber of Texas, Mr. Lawler, Ms. Stefanik, Mr. Simpson, Mr. Stauber, Mr. Crenshaw, Ms. Tenney, Mr. Zinke, Mr. Van Drew, and Mrs. Luna) introduced the following bill; which was referred to the Committee on Ways and Means, and in addition to the Committees on the Judiciary, Homeland Security, and Foreign Affairs, for a period to be subsequently determined by the Speaker, in each case for consideration of such provisions as fall within the jurisdiction of the committee concerned _______________________________________________________________________ A BILL To direct the Secretary of Homeland Security to negotiate an agreement with the Government of Canada for integrated cross-border aerial, land, and maritime law enforcement operations, and for other purposes.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ives of the United States of America in Congress assembled, SECTION 1. SHORT TITLE. This Act may be cited as the ``Integrated Cross-Border Law Enforcement Operations Expansion Act''. SEC. 2. SENSE OF CONGRESS. It is the sense of Congress that to the greatest extent practicable and consistent with the foreign policy objectives of the United States, the Secretary of Homeland Security should seek to utilize the authorities granted in this legislation to, among other things, negotiate or amend existing agreements with the Government of Canada, as appropriate, for integrated cross-border aerial, maritime, and land law enforcement operation
